Researchers from the United Kingdom's Durham University and Germany's Max Planck Institute discovered the black holeusing an innovative techniquecombiningsupercomputer simulationswithhigh-resolution pictures taken by the Hubble Space Telescope. In this case, gravitational lensing, which uses a foreground galaxy to bend light from a distant object and magnify it, allowed scientists to measure the ultramassive black hole thanks largely to Abell 1201 being such an exemplary gravitation lens. The Durham University astronomers made their discovery with the aid of DiRAC COSMA8 supercomputing, creating hundreds and thousands simulations of light traveling through the universe and being able to match one model to a real path that had been captured by NASA's Hubble Space Telescope. Each simulation includes a different mass black hole, changing lights journey to Earth.
